JLL Hedge Fund Activity: Q3 2020 in Review

358 of the 4,956 institutional investors tracked by Wall St. Rank reported a position in Jones Lang LaSalle (JLL) for Q3 2020, worth a combined $4.77B — down 7.9% from $5.18B a quarter earlier.

Sellers outnumbered buyers: 58 funds closed out of JLL and 43 opened new positions — a net loss of 15 holders — while 133 trimmed existing stakes and 115 added.

The largest buyer was Southpoint Capital Advisors, opening a new position worth an estimated $40.3M. The largest seller was William Blair Investment Management, cutting an estimated $85M.
